Rangers Winger Rick Nash Is Cleared For Full Practice

NEW YORK (CBSNewYork) -- Ahead of Tuesday's game against the Devils, Rangers head coach Alain Vigneault announced that winger Rick Nash will return to full practice on Wednesday.

"He's going to practice tomorrow," Vigneault told reporters. "Isn't that the news you wanted to hear today? Today, I got the call after the morning skate that he was going to join the team tomorrow."

There is still no timetable for Nash's return to game action. Nash skated for the fourth straight day without concussion symptoms.

Through three games in 2013-14, Nash has scored zero goals and registered three points. Nash has been missing from the Rangers' lineup since suffering a concussion on October 8 in San Jose.
